PitchCar Extension

Game Overview

PitchCar Extension includes pieces enabling you to expand the track, add new curves, and build tunnels or jumps. It does not include new variants in the rules but does include designs for 9 different tracks from the original PitchCar.

For a review on gameplay and track rules, please consult the PitchCar page on BGG. This review will solely cover what is in the PitchCar Extension box.

Game Components

PitchCar Extension includes 2 straight track sections, 4 double trajectory curves and one tight curve track section. It also includes more red plastic railing and pieces to make a jump, tunnel or both.

The track sections are the same high quality wooden track sections as provided with the original PitchCar.

Game Play

PitchCar Extension definitely increases the play value of PitchCar and the amount of track variations that can be created. The new corners add a nice element for passing and increase the feeling of racing intensity. The jumps, well the jumps speak for themselves, when could a jump ever be a bad thing?

My Rating

PitchCar Extension increases the fun, intensity and social value of the game exponentially. Good for friends, good for family and kids, good for game nights at 0300 AM when the booze has long kicked in (yes!! PitchCar is a great drinking game). I thought that PitchCar was relatively expensive (see my PitchCar review) and you can expect a similar price for PitchCar Extension, but together they are well worth it. PitchCar Extension has made this a regular warm up game, filler and closer for our gaming sessions. Without PitchCar Extension, it is PitchCar in need of repair.
